Eastham Rake to Five Ways by train

A train trip from Eastham Rake to Five Ways takes about 2hrs 49 mins on average, covering roughly 73 miles (117 kilometres). With around 23 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£13.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Eastham Rake to Five Ways start from as little as £13.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Eastham Rake to Five Ways start from £39.00 one way, or £55.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Eastham Rake to Five Ways are available for £39.10 one way, or £78.20 return

Facilities and Amenities

For those planning their journey from Eastham Rake, it is essential to note that there is no ticket office on site. However, smartcards can be issued and validated here, and tickets purchased online can be collected. While there are no waiting rooms or accessible tickets, the station is equipped with induction loops for the hearing impaired and customer help points for guidance. CCTV surveillance ensures customer security throughout the day.

Accessibility at Eastham Rake is somewhat limited, with step-free access available partially. Although there is an 84 meter ramp for the Hooton-bound platform, the Liverpool-bound platform requires use of stepped ramps. Facilities like toilets and a seating area are available; and though there is no provision for wheelchair loans or waiting lounges, passengers still find comfort in the basic amenities provided.

Onward Travel Connections

Though a taxi rank is absent at the station, travelers won’t find themselves stranded as there are several bus links available. The nearest airport is Liverpool John Lennon Airport, with integrated bus and rail tickets purchasable from any Merseyrail station. The local bus services can be accessed by contacting the Traveline. Rail replacement services are also available during planned disruptions ensuring passengers can continue their journeys with minimal hassle.

Facilities and Accessibility at Five Ways Station

At Five Ways, ticket purchasing is seamless with the ticket office open from 7: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ays, slightly adjusted hours on weekends, and ticket machines ready for quick service. For those collecting online tickets, easy-access ticket machines are available. While there's an absence of smartcards, other amenities, like CCTV and customer help points ensure a secure and informed experience for passengers.

Accessibility is prioritized at this station, classifying it as a step-free access category A station—guaranteeing effortless movement across all platforms. While the assistance meeting point is normally at the ticket office, if unmanned, conductors on platforms provide support. Despite the absence of sheltered cycle storage and car parking, the station compensates with ramps for train access and accessible toilet facilities.
